RPC VII.2, 2969

 

Image of specimen #2

 

Coin type
Volume VII.2
Number 2969
Province Cilicia
Region Cilicia
Subregion Cilicia Pedias
City Tarsus
Reign Pupienus and Balbinus
Person (obv.) Pupienus (Augustus)
Obverse inscription ΑΥΤ ΚΕϹ Μ ΚΛΟΔ ΠΟΥΠΗΝΟϹ (sic) ϹΕΒ, Π Π
Nominative Imperator Caesar Marcus Clodius Pupienus Augustus pater patriae
Obverse design laureate, draped and cuirassed bust of Pupienus, right, seen from rear
Reverse inscription ΤΑΡϹΟΥ ΜΗΤΡΟ, Α Μ Κ Γ Β
Reverse design on the left, Athena standing right, holding spear and shield resting on ground; in the centre, Tyche standing left, holding rudder and cornucopia; on the right, Nemesis standing left, plucking chiton, holding bridle and cubit rule, at feet, griffin placing forepaw on wheel
Metal copper-based alloy
Average diameter 35 mm
Axis 6
Specimens 2 (1 in the core collections)
